Safety First

Homebrewers are typically adults, for good reason; the process of prepping for brewing requires a healthy understanding that any purchase is a fine balance between cost, maintenance, and performance. You don’t want the most expensive products but you also do not need cheap or inferior products.

But in home brewing, there’s something else that really needs to be taken into consideration: safety. The main area of safety to consider in home brewing is corrosion and its negative effects.

Corrosion most commonly occurs either when a metal is exposed to an acid, or when it oxidizes. A Corrosion happens because a metal reacts with another radically different mineral and the presence of a conductor – your brew – creates an ionic reaction that begins an oxidizing process that eats away at the metal.

Another concern is leeching. Brass valves are common in homebrewing, but they can contain lead – and this lead can make its way into your brew, which is unhealthy .
